Ethereum
Block
21381423
0xef7fc3d2b22870645f4d0558252862fc24457cf9
EOA
Active on
Ethereum with -- and
22 txns
Funded by
0x0681
…
dbbf
via
0xc09e
…
2d5a
First active
4 years ago
Last active
3 years ago
Loading...